Score:0

Bash vi-bindings ตำแหน่งของอักขระ CLI ตัวสุดท้าย

ธง tl

ฉันจะใช้

ls -la

ตัวอย่างเช่น.

บน Iterm2 (xterm-color256 vi-bindings) เมื่อฉันใช้ลูกศรขึ้นเพื่อไปยังคำสั่งสุดท้าย เคอร์เซอร์จะอยู่ที่ ขวา ของ 'a'

เมื่อฉันกดแป้นเคอร์เซอร์ด้านซ้าย เคอร์เซอร์จะเลื่อนไปอยู่ที่ 'a'

เมื่อฉันกดแป้นเคอร์เซอร์ขวามือ เคอร์เซอร์ไม่เลื่อนไปทางขวาอีก เนื่องจากนี่คืออักขระตัวสุดท้าย ฉันมี ตั้ง -o vi ใน .login ของฉัน ดังนั้นการใช้ $ เพื่อไปยังจุดสิ้นสุดของบรรทัด จะย้ายอักขระไปที่ 'a' ด้วย ไม่ใช่ไปทางขวา

ฉันเคยเห็น (อาจเป็นการรวม emacs) cloud VM bash xp ซึ่งเคอร์เซอร์สามารถไปทางขวาของอักขระตัวสุดท้ายได้ตลอดเวลาดังนั้นฉันจึงสามารถเพิ่มคำสั่งได้ ฉันจะทำเช่นนั้นด้วยการผูก vi ได้อย่างไร ฉันมักจะต้องใช้ esc-A เพื่อทำซ้ำสิ่งนี้ด้วยการผูก vi ซึ่งน่ารำคาญเล็กน้อย - ฉันไม่พบเอกสารที่เหมาะสมและ Iterm2 prefs ก็ไม่แสดงตัวเลือกเช่นกัน

โพสต์คำตอบ

คนส่วนใหญ่ไม่เข้าใจว่าการถามคำถามมากมายจะปลดล็อกการเรียนรู้และปรับปรุงความสัมพันธ์ระหว่างบุคคล ตัวอย่างเช่น ในการศึกษาของ Alison แม้ว่าผู้คนจะจำได้อย่างแม่นยำว่ามีคำถามกี่ข้อที่ถูกถามในการสนทนา แต่พวกเขาไม่เข้าใจความเชื่อมโยงระหว่างคำถามและความชอบ จากการศึกษาทั้ง 4 เรื่องที่ผู้เข้าร่วมมีส่วนร่วมในการสนทนาด้วยตนเองหรืออ่านบันทึกการสนทนาของผู้อื่น ผู้คนมักไม่ตระหนักว่าการถามคำถามจะมีอิทธิพลหรือมีอิทธิพลต่อระดับมิตรภาพระหว่างผู้สนทนา